Six Flags Park Services Team Member in SPRING, Texas
Overview:
Provide a clean, friendly and safe environment for our guests and Team Members. Our Park Services Team Members will maintain all park restrooms, walkways, trash bins, locker rooms, streets and parking lots, caterings, and more with the highest quality level of cleanliness. This is a seasonal position from May-September.
Pay: $9.50/Hr
